본 발명은 차량의 실내난방 기능을 갖는 열교환기에 있어서, 상기 열교환기의 온,냉기가 공급되는 덕트상에 가습수단을 구비하고 상기 가습수단의 댐퍼가 습도에 따라 작동하면서 상기 가습수단을 제어하도록 하므로서 상기 열교환기의 작동에 따른 차량실내의 습도를 조절할 수 있도록 한 가습수단이 구비된 열교환기에 관한 것이다.According to an aspect of the present invention, a heat exchanger having an indoor heating function of a vehicle includes a humidifying means on a duct to which hot and cold air of the heat exchanger is supplied and controls the humidifying means while the damper of the humidifying means operates in accordance with humidity. It relates to a heat exchanger having a humidification means for controlling the humidity in the vehicle room according to the operation of the heat exchanger.
일반적으로 차량에는 차량의 실내를 냉,난방시키기 위하여 열교환기를 구비하고 있으며, 이 열교환기의 증발기에서 증발작용을 하면서 얻어진 냉기를 이용하여 냉방을 하고, 열교환기의 콘덴서에서 발생되는 열이나 히터의 열을 이용한 온기를 공급하면서 난방을 하도록 되어 있으며, 상기 온,냉기들은 차량에 설치된 덕트를 통하여 차내로 공급하도록 되어 있었다.In general, a vehicle is provided with a heat exchanger for cooling and heating the interior of the vehicle. The vehicle is cooled by using cold air obtained by evaporating from the evaporator of the heat exchanger, and heat generated from the condenser of the heat exchanger or the heat of the heater. It is to be heated while supplying the warmth using, the hot and cold air was to be supplied into the vehicle through the duct installed in the vehicle.
상기와 같이 이용되는 열교환기는 도 1에서와 같이 덕트(1)의 일방에 외기가 유입되는 유입구(2)를 형성하여 이를 개폐구(3)로 개폐되도록 하고 상기 덕트(1)에는 증발기(4)와 블로어(5) 및 히터(6)를 설치하고 상기 증발기(4)와 히터(6)의 사이에는 토출부(7)를 형성하여 이 토출부(7)를 댐퍼(8)로 제어하도록 구성되어 있었다.The heat exchanger used as described above forms an inlet port 2 through which outside air is introduced into one of the ducts 1 as shown in FIG. 1 so as to be opened and closed by the opening and closing port 3, and the duct 1 includes an evaporator 4 and The blower 5 and the heater 6 were provided, and the discharge part 7 was formed between the evaporator 4 and the heater 6, and it was comprised so that the discharge part 7 may be controlled by the damper 8. .
상기와 같이 구성된 열교환기는 증발기(4)를 가동시키면서 외기를 블로어(5)로 공급하게 되면, 상기 증발기(4)에서 증발작용에 따라 냉기가 생성되고 이 생성된 냉기는 상기 토출부(7)를 통하여 차량의 실내로 공급되는데, 이때 상기 댐퍼(8)는 토출부(7)를 개방하고 히터(6)를 폐쇄시켜 냉방이 이루어지도록 하고 있으며, 난방을 하고져 할 때는 상기 댐퍼(8)를 이용하여 증발기(4)측을 폐쇄시키고 히터(6)를 가동시켜 난방을 도모할 수 있도록 되어 있었다.When the heat exchanger configured as described above supplies the outside air to the blower 5 while operating the evaporator 4, the cold air is generated by the evaporation action in the evaporator 4, and the generated cold air discharges the discharge part 7. The damper (8) is supplied to the interior of the vehicle at this time, and the damper (8) opens the discharge portion (7) and closes the heater (6) to achieve cooling, and when the heating is to be performed by using the damper (8) The evaporator 4 side was closed and the heater 6 was operated so that heating could be achieved.
그러나, 상기 열교환기는 제습기능을 가지고 있기 때문에 냉,난방작용시 차량의 습기를 제거하게 되어 차량이 건조하게 되는 폐단이 있었으며, 상기 차량의 실내 건조를 방지할 수 있는 기능이 전혀 없었다.However, since the heat exchanger has a dehumidifying function, there is a closed end to remove the moisture of the vehicle during the cooling and heating operation, and the vehicle is dried, and there is no function to prevent the interior drying of the vehicle.
본 발명은 상기와 같은 종래의 제반 문제점을 감안하여 안출한 것으로 본 발명은 차량의 실내난방 기능을 갖는 열교환기에 있어서, 상기 열교환기의 온,냉기가 공급되는 덕트상에 가습수단을 구비하고 상기 가습수단의 댐퍼가 습도에 따라 작동하면서 상기 가습수단을 제어하도록 하므로서 상기 열교환기의 작동에 따른 차량실내의 습도를 조절할 수 있도록 한 가습수단이 구비된 열교환기를 제공하려는 것인바, 이를 이하에서 첨부한 도면에 의거하여 상세히 설명하면 다음과 같다.The present invention has been made in view of the above-mentioned conventional problems. The present invention provides a heat exchanger having an indoor heating function of a vehicle, comprising a humidification means on a duct to which hot and cold air of the heat exchanger is supplied, and the humidification means. It is to provide a heat exchanger having a humidification means for controlling the humidity in the vehicle according to the operation of the heat exchanger by controlling the humidification means while operating the damper of the means, which is attached to the following drawings When described in detail based on the following.

덕트(1)의 일방에 외기가 유입되는 유입구(2)를 형성하여 이를 개폐구(3)로 개폐되도록 하고 상기 덕트(1)에는 증발기(4)와 블로어(5) 및 히터(6)를 설치하고 상기 증발기(4)와 히터(6)의 사이에는 토출부(7)를 형성하여 이 토출부(7)를 댐퍼(8)로 제어하도록 구성된 것에 있어서, 상기 덕트(1)의 일방에 가습수단(9)을 구비하고 이 가습수단(9)에는 습도센서(11)에 따라 작동하는 가습댐퍼(10)를 설치하도록 구성된 것이다.Form an inlet (2) through which outside air flows into one of the ducts (1) to open and close the opening (3), and install an evaporator (4), a blower (5) and a heater (6) in the duct (1). A discharge unit 7 is formed between the evaporator 4 and the heater 6 so as to control the discharge unit 7 by the damper 8. 9) and the humidification means (9) is configured to install a humidification damper (10) operating in accordance with the humidity sensor (11).
또, 상기 가습수단(9)은 물탱크(12)의 하방 공급부(13)에 흡수성을 가진 흡습포(14)가 설치된 가습댐퍼(10)를 설치하되, 이 가습댐퍼(10)의 상부에는 회전에 따라 상기 공급부(13)를 개폐하는 개폐변(15)을 설치하고 상기 습도센서(11)를 가습댐퍼(10)의 하방에 설치하도록 구성하고, 상기 가습댐퍼(10)는 도5에서와 같이 상기 습도센서(11)와 차량의 실내 습도센서(17)가 연결되는 제어기(16)를 구비하고 이 제어기(16)에는 스위치(18)의 동작에 따라 개폐변(15)과 가습댐퍼(10)를 회전시키는 액츄에이터(19)(20)를 설치하여 구성된 것이다.In addition, the humidifying means (9) is provided with a humidifying damper (10) provided with an absorbent absorbent fabric (14) having a water absorbing cloth (14) in the lower supply portion (13) of the water tank (12), the upper portion of the humidifying damper (10) By installing the opening and closing side 15 for opening and closing the supply unit 13 and the humidity sensor 11 is configured to be installed below the humidification damper 10, the humidification damper 10 as shown in FIG. And a controller 16 to which the humidity sensor 11 and the indoor humidity sensor 17 of the vehicle are connected. The controller 16 has an open / close side 15 and a humidification damper 10 according to the operation of the switch 18. It is configured by installing an actuator (19, 20) for rotating the.
이상과 같이 구성된 본 발명은 상기 덕트(1)의 일방에 외기가 유입되는 유입구(2)를 형성하여 이를 개폐구(3)로 개폐되도록 하고 상기 덕트(1)에는 증발기(4)와 블로어(5) 및 히터(6)를 설치하고 상기 증발기(4)와 히터(6)의 사이에는 토출부(7)를 형성하여 이 토출부(7)를 댐퍼(8)로 제어하도록 구성하여증발기(4)를 가동시키면서 외기를 블로어(5)로 공급하게 되면, 상기 증발기(4)에서 증발작용에 따라 냉기가 생성되고 이 생성된 냉기는 상기 토출부(7)를 통하여 차량의 실내로 공급되는데, 이때 상기 댐퍼(8)는 토출부(7)를 개방하고 히터(6)를 폐쇄시켜 냉방이 이루어지도록 하고 있으며, 난방을 하고져 할 때는 상기 댐퍼(8)를 이용하여 증발기(4)측을 폐쇄시키고 히터(6)를 가동시켜 난방을 도모할 수 있도록 되어 있다.The present invention configured as described above forms an inlet port 2 through which outside air is introduced into one of the ducts 1 so as to be opened and closed by the opening and closing port 3 and the duct 1 includes an evaporator 4 and a blower 5. And a heater 6 and a discharge part 7 formed between the evaporator 4 and the heater 6 so as to control the discharge part 7 with a damper 8 so as to control the evaporator 4. When the outside air is supplied to the blower 5 while operating, cold air is generated by the evaporator 4 according to the evaporation action, and the generated cold air is supplied to the interior of the vehicle through the discharge part 7. (8) opens the discharge portion 7 and closes the heater (6) to cool the air, and when the heating is to be done, the evaporator (4) side is closed using the damper (8) and the heater (6) ) Is designed to enable heating.
상기와 같이 작동함에 있어서, 차량의 실내가 건조하게 되면, 이를 상기 차량의 실내 습도센서(17)가 감지하게 되고 이와 동시에 상기 가습수단(9)의 습도 상태를 습도센서(11)가 감지하여 이를 제어기(16)로 인가하게 되고 이 제어기(16)가 스위치(18)를 작동시키면서 개폐변(15)과 가습댐퍼(10)를 회전시키는 액츄에이터(19)(20)를 작동시키게 된다.In operation as described above, when the interior of the vehicle is dried, the indoor humidity sensor 17 of the vehicle detects it and at the same time the humidity sensor 11 detects the humidity state of the humidifying means 9. The controller 16 is applied to the controller 16, and the controller 16 operates the actuators 19 and 20 for rotating the open / close valve 15 and the humidification damper 10 while operating the switch 18.
상기와 같이 개폐변(15)과 가습댐퍼(10)가 작동되면, 덕트(1)의 일방에 설치된 가습수단(9)의 물탱크(12)에 담겨진 물이 이의 하방 공급부(13)에 설치되는 흡수성을 가진 흡습포(14)로 공급하게 되고 이 흡습포(14)에의 습기가 상기 가습댐퍼(10) 전체에 공급되며 하향으로 회동된 가습댐퍼(10)에 블로어의 공기가 유입됨에 따라 가습댐퍼(10)의 수분이 차량의 실내로 공급되어 습도를 조절하게 되며, 상기 차량의 실내에 습도가 높게 되면, 상기 가습댐퍼(10)가 다시 상승되어 가습을 중단하게 되는 것이다.When the opening and closing side 15 and the humidification damper 10 is operated as described above, the water contained in the water tank 12 of the humidifying means 9 installed on one side of the duct 1 is installed in the downward supply part 13 thereof. Humidity damper 14 is supplied to the absorbent absorbent cloth 14 and the moisture absorbing cloth 14 is supplied to the humidification damper 10 as a whole, and the humidifier damper as the air of the blower flows into the humidifying damper 10 rotated downward The moisture of (10) is supplied to the interior of the vehicle to control the humidity. When the humidity is high in the interior of the vehicle, the humidification damper 10 is raised again to stop the humidification.
이상과 같은 본 발명은 상기와 같이 간단한 구조의 가습수단을 덕트에 설치하고이 가습수단이 차량의 실내 습도에 따라 작동하도록 하므로서 차량의 실내습도를 자동적으로 조절하게 된다.The present invention as described above is to automatically adjust the indoor humidity of the vehicle by installing a humidifying means of a simple structure as described above to the duct and to operate according to the indoor humidity of the vehicle.
따라서, 상기와 같은 열교환장치를 가동시키면서도 차량의 실내가 건조하지 않도록 할 수 있게 되고, 차량의 실내를 항시 쾌적하게 유지시킬 수 있는 점 등의 특징을 지닌 것이다.Therefore, while operating the heat exchanger as described above, it is possible to prevent the interior of the vehicle from drying out, and to keep the interior of the vehicle comfortable at all times.
